Battle Monsters is a restoration of the 1992 Battle Masters.
Set in the exciting world of the Monsterverse franchise from Legendary Entertainment. The game offers two core sets
Godzilla vs. King Ghidorah and Kong vs. Mechagodzilla. Each of the Titans is supported by a unique faction: Monarch, Apex Cybernetics, a horde of superspecies, and a team of skilled mercenaries led by Col. Alan Jonah. The Titans from either set can face off against one another.
The goal is simple:
Defeat the opposing Titan to win the game. To do that will take clever positioning, timely card play, and some lucky dice rolls.
